Warwick Farm Racing Tips

Warwick Farm hosts a 7 race card on Wednesday with two maidens kicking things off in race one and two with the first being worth $100k. The remainder of the card is taken up by BM72 with several quality runners going round. The first race commences at 12:50pm and the last concludes at 4:20pm AEST.  The rail is true for the entirety and Conditions are set to be SOFT with fine weather predicted. watch and monitor.

Warwick Farm Racing Tips: Wednesday, July 30th 2025 

Race 4: 2026 Inglis Yearling Sales Series – BM72 – 1600m - 2:35pm (AEST)

(2) Kapakiri $9.50/$2.60: 5YO Gelding who made a sound return to racing, finishing midfield over 1400m in this grade and beaten less than a length in a blanket finish. It was an encouraging effort first-up, suggesting he’s come back in good order. Strips fitter now and is open to sharp improvement second-up. The rise in trip suits and the 2kg claim brings him in well at the weights. Profiles as a sneaky value play here and wouldn’t surprise to see him right in the finish. 

(4) Pink Shalala $4.80: 4YO Gelding who has been an absolute cat of late, but continues to run genuine races. He just struggles to win. Rock hard fit and is deserving of another win. Handles the wet and will again be around the mark.  

(5) Tazima $2.50: 4YO Gelding who ran on nicely first up and only missed out by half a length. Looks to be a genuine type and will be improving second up. Gets a confidence boost with J-Mac jumping in for Waller and draws a lovely alley. 1600m looks okay and his sole win comes from a second up run and on the soft deck. Goes well.

Race 5: Tab BM72 - 2200m – 3:10pm (AEST)

(1) Naval Commission $6.00: 5YO Gelding who has been freshened up for this after having several sound efforts. He has a solid record at this track and is 1 from 1 over this track/trip. He relishes the wet track, so any further downgrade will suit. Already been spec’d in the market, so has to be a contender. Chance. 

(2) Rise To It $6.00: 5YO Gelding who drops back to midweek racing after competing at Randwick and Rosehill against Saturday company. He looks suited here with the 2kg claim and the low draw. Keep safe.

(8) Hovland $4.40: 3YOI Gelding who has been ticking along nicely this campaign and looks ready to peak. He was dominant two starts back at Hawkesbury, putting his rivals away impressively over 1800m on a rain-affected track. Followed that up with a solid effort last time out at Canterbury on a heavy surface, holding his ground well in testing conditions. The step up to 2200m now looks ideal for this progressive stayer, and he comes into this rock-hard fit. Proven in the wet, which is a key asset here, and the booking of James McDonald is a significant push—he goes on for the first time. The wide draw is the obvious query, but if he can find a spot early, expect him to be strong through the line. One to keep very safe.

Race 7: Traffic Warden @ Darley BM72 – 1300m - 4:20pm (AEST)

(10) Golden Straand $2.90: 3YO Colt who has a rather impressive record with the 1 win and 2 seconds from his 3 career starts. Rock hard fit now and remains on the soft track where he has been racing well. Draws nicely and will be around the mark once again. Deserving favourite. 

(11) Tartana $46.00/$10.00: 5YO Mare who resumes today and looks well placed to fire fresh. The last time she contested this grade and trip, it was here at this very track—and she saluted with authority, scoring by a length second-up. She returns to that same setup today, and thanks to the 2kg claim, she carries the same winning weight. Maps beautifully from a soft draw and has an excellent first-up record, making her a genuine threat fresh. She also thrives in the conditions, boasting a 50% strike rate on soft ground. If you're willing to overlook her two forgivable runs to close out last prep, she shapes as a major player—and appears well over the odds. 

(13) The Replicant $4.00: 6YO Gelding who is on the quick back up after being well supported last start and rattling home for third. Slightly out in trip which suits and has a handy record on the wet track. Yet to miss the placings from all four tries at this track/trip. Early market support adds confidence. Major player.
